Rabbi Eva Sax-Bolder is a spiritual leader and artist, designing transformative learning and ritual opportunities to provide seekers with joyful and creative approaches to Judaism.  R’ Eva received rabbinic smicha through ALEPH and graduated from Lev Shomea as a Spiritual Director. She enjoys integrating the expressive arts into her teaching and is currently a Fellow of the Jewish Studio Project Creative Facilitator Training. Rabbi Eva also serves as ‘Rosh Hashpa’ah, head of Spiritual Direction for the ALEPH Ordination Program, supporting the spiritual development of the seminary students and faculty.
